William Hill is one of the UK's best-known bookmakers, founded by its namesake in 1934 taking bets around Birmingham. It has since grown into an international, multi-brand betting and gaming business spanning online and retail. The company is now part of evoke plc (formerly 888 Holdings), one of the world's leading online betting and gaming groups. Headquartered in London, William Hill operates sports betting and gaming products across multiple markets.
